// TILE_CACHE_EVICTION_BUDGET_MB
//
// Hard ceiling for the Wrenhollow tile-rendering cache layer.
// Eviction kicks in at 80% of this value; the remaining 20%
// absorbs burst renders during the Kestrelby map refresh.
// On-call: if you see eviction storms, do NOT raise this
// blindly — the render nodes share memory with the vector
// compositor and will OOM first. Confirm your running build
// matches the validated one via the token below.

pipeline stamp: htk3_089

The scenario: our load balancer in the Dunmere region starts failing health checks against the order service. Your job is to verify that the /healthz endpoint distinguishes liveness from readiness, and that draining nodes are removed within thirty seconds. Nothing here is destructive; all traffic is synthetic. To access the drill environment, unlock the sandbox credential store first, which will ask for the recovery passphrase provided below.

Thanks,
Osric

strongbox words: druvan-lamys-eliius-jorax-istox-soreth-ulays-gilix-ralix-oliiel-norwyn-casvan-praius

## Health checks: Brackenfall LB tier

If nodes flap behind the Marrowgate load balancer: check `/healthz` latency first. Threshold is 2s; GC pauses on the veld-api pods routinely exceed it under load. Do NOT raise the threshold — drain the node, let it recover, re-enlist. Three consecutive failures mark a node down; two passes bring it back. If more than 40% of the pool is out, page the platform lead. Full check matrix and per-service thresholds are on the internal runbook page below.

wiki page, kahog-hahig: https://vault.zemvargrid.internal/display/deploy/repo/settings/merge_requests/job/settings/6f3b933774dbc5320a4daa18

**Handover — Fenwick transcode farm**

Handing off the Fenwick transcoding farm ahead of Thursday's release. Worker pool was rebalanced Monday; queue depth is stable but watch the 4K preset, which occasionally starves shorter jobs. Scaling is manual until autoscale is re-enabled post-release. Nothing else is pending. The current farm configuration, verified against the live cluster this morning, is listed below.

config for yaweg-fajeg:
[fenir]
port = 4000
region = north-4
host = fenir.qorvelworks.internal
team = silok
timeout_ms = 500
retries = 3